Abstract :
The arc quenching phenomenon in an SF6-N2 mixture was analyzed by using the simulation program developed by the authors. The gas flow from the cylinder to the arc was investigated as a function of SF6-N2 mixing ratio in relation to the configuration of the arc chamber. The pressure rise in the cylinder was measured to confirm the result of the simulation by varying the SF6-N2 mixing ratio. The result of the simulation suggests that the desirable configuration of arc chamber should be changed depending upon the mixing ratio of SF6-N2 mixture.
